NMR structure of human insulin monomer in 35% CD3CN zinc free, 50 structures

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 18040865

About this Structure

2jv1 is a 2 chain structure with sequence from Homo sapiens. Full experimental information is available from OCA.

See Also

Reference

  • Bocian W, Sitkowski J, Bednarek E, Tarnowska A, Kawecki R, Kozerski L. Structure of human insulin monomer in water/acetonitrile solution. J Biomol NMR. 2008 Jan;40(1):55-64. Epub 2007 Nov 27. PMID:18040865 doi:10.1007/s10858-007-9206-2
